Override onInitMetricsPanelEditMode() method from MetricsPanelCtrl.

This commit is contained in:
Alexander Zobnin
2016-03-31 21:17:11 +03:00
parent de191c475e
commit bb7420af14

View File

@@ -72,17 +72,12 @@ class TriggerPanelCtrl extends MetricsPanelCtrl {
this.refreshData(); this.refreshData();
} }
// Add panel editor /**
initEditMode() { * Override onInitMetricsPanelEditMode() method from MetricsPanelCtrl.
// Use initialize method from PanelCtrl instead MetricsPanelCtrl. * We don't need metric editor from Metrics Panel.
// We don't need metric editor from Metrics Panel. */
this.editorTabs = []; onInitMetricsPanelEditMode() {
this.addEditorTab('General', 'public/app/partials/panelgeneral.html');
this.icon = "fa fa-lightbulb-o";
this.addEditorTab('Options', triggerPanelEditor, 2); this.addEditorTab('Options', triggerPanelEditor, 2);
this.editModeInitiated = true;
this.events.emit('init-edit-mode', null);
} }
onMetricsPanelRefresh() { onMetricsPanelRefresh() {